If you are ready for an authentic experience, Alexandria, VA has history where it happened, one-of-a-kind dining in the region’s hottest culinary scene, amazing culture, incredible entertainment and lots more. From wine & dine experiences and team building activities to outdoor group activities and inspiring events at George Washington’s Mount Vernon, browse some of our experiences below and contact our team at 703-652-5378 to start planning.
